MBA Entrance Exam Syllabus

Every MBA Entrance Exam syllabus is different but most of them share some common subjects like Logical Reasoning, Quantitative Ability, Data Interpretation, etc. Also, some exams like GMAT and XAT include topics like Analytical Writing Assessment, Decision Making, etc.

List of MBA Entrance Exams

Generally, these are the most trending entrance exams to get admission in a Top MBA Colleges in Jaipur. Let’s have a deep look on that.

CAT

It is also known as Common Admission Test conducts by IIMs. It requires 50% scores in graduation with 1800 rupees as a fee for general category and 45% for reserved seats with 900 rupees as a fee. The online exam divides into three sections of 3 hours. Students of MBA Colleges in Jaipur require certain skills like Quantitative Ability, Verbal Ability & Reading Comprehension, and Data Interpretation & Logical Reasoning.

XAT

It is also known as Xavier Aptitude Test conducts mainly by Xavier School of Management. It requires a Bachelor’s degree or B Tech courses with 1650 rupees as a fee. The online exam consists of 3.5 hours of duration and divides into two. Students of Top 10 MBA Colleges in Jaipur require certain skills like Quantitative Ability, English Language & Logical Reasoning, Decision Making, GK and Essay Writing.

GMAT

It is also known as the Graduate Management Aptitude Test conducts mainly by GMAC. It requires a degree from a popular university and applies at any age. The online exam divides into 4 sections categorize into two different parts. They consist of a time duration of 30 and 75 minutes respectively. It is a computer adaptive test. The first candidate has to answer a question if he/she will answer it correctly then the difficulty level of the next question increases or decreases. Higher difficulty questions have higher marks.

CMAT

It is also known as Common Management Admission Test conducts mainly by AICTE. However, it requires a Bachelor’s degree with 50% scores and reserved candidates require 45% grades. Exam duration is 3 hours. It has 100 multiple choice questions which divide into 4 sections, resulting in 25 questions in each section. It includes subjects like Logical Reasoning, Language Comprehension, Quantitative Techniques, Data Interpretation, and General Awareness.

Note – There are other such examinations like MAT (Management Aptitude Test), ATMA(AIMS TEST FOR MANAGEMENT ADMISSIONS ), NMAT (NMIMS Management Aptitude Test), SNAP (Symbiosis National Aptitude Test), IIFT Entrance Exam (Indian Institute of Foreign Trade), IRMA Entrance Exam (Institute of Rural Management Anand), MICAT (MICA Admission Test), TISSNET (Tata Institute of Social Sciences)
